Impressionism was the most important artistic movement in Western art in the 19th century. It grew partly out of the new freedom of expression in the post-Napoleonic France, and party out of the new importance given to landscape and open-air painting through the work of artists such as Constable and Corot. The name came by chance when a group of young painters, including Monet, Pissarro, Renoir, Sisley and Cezanne, tired of being rejected by the official Salon, decided to hold their own exhibition. One of Monet's paintings was called Impression: Sunrise - this was derided by a hostile critic and so the term 'Impressionists' was born - originally a term of abuse. This beautifully illustrated volume shows 50 masterpieces b these Impressionists, who initially had received such a hostile reception.
